Salome HOME
Copyright update: 2016
[modules/paravis.git] / test / VisuPrs / Animation / A7.py
index 48d7aab63edd53e9cb14d2e6230833cd308fa088..4632286861f6cbed9a7fc384af14238792089a4d 100644 (file)
@@ -1,4 +1,4 @@
-# Copyright (C) 2010-2014  CEA/DEN, EDF R&D
+# Copyright (C) 2010-2016  CEA/DEN, EDF R&D
 #
 # This library is free software; you can redistribute it and/or
 # modify it under the terms of the GNU Lesser General Public
 
 import sys
 import os
-from paravistest import * 
+from paravistest import *
 from presentations import *
 from pvsimple import *
-import paravis
-
-#import file
-myParavis = paravis.myParavis
 
 # Directory for saving snapshots
 picturedir = get_picture_dir("Animation/A7")
@@ -38,10 +34,10 @@ print " --------------------------------- "
 print "file ", theFileName
 print " --------------------------------- "
 
-myParavis.ImportFile(theFileName)
+OpenDataFile(theFileName)
 aProxy = GetActiveSource()
 if aProxy is None:
-       raise RuntimeError, "Error: can't import file."
+        raise RuntimeError, "Error: can't import file."
 else: print "OK"
 
 print "Creating a Viewer.........................",
@@ -68,22 +64,22 @@ aProxy.AllArrays = []
 aProxy.UpdatePipeline()
 aProxy.AllArrays = ['TS0/dom/ComSup0/pression@@][@@P0']
 aProxy.UpdatePipeline()
-   
+
 # Animation creation and saving into set of files into picturedir
 scene = AnimateReader(aProxy,aView,picturedir+"A7_dom."+my_format)
 nb_frames = len(scene.TimeKeeper.TimestepValues)
 
-pics = os.listdir(picturedir) 
+pics = os.listdir(picturedir)
 if len(pics) != nb_frames:
    print "FAILED!!! Number of made pictures is equal to ", len(pics), " instead of ", nb_frames
-    
+
 for pic in pics:
-    os.remove(picturedir+pic)    
-    
-# Prepare animation  performance    
+    os.remove(picturedir+pic)
+
+# Prepare animation  performance
 scene.PlayMode = 1 #  set RealTime mode for animation performance
 # set period
-scene.Duration = 30 # correspond to set the speed of animation in VISU 
+scene.Duration = 30 # correspond to set the speed of animation in VISU
 scene.GoToFirst()
 print "Animation.................................",
 scene.Play()